  1. Choose the Right Cleaning Solution: The first step in achieving streak-free windows is choosing the right cleaning solution. Avoid using ammonia-based cleaners, as they can leave streaks and damage some surfaces. Instead, opt for a mixture of water and dish soap or vinegar. Another alternative is to use a commercial glass cleaner specifically designed for streak-free results.
  2. Use the Right Technique: When cleaning your windows, it’s important to use the right technique to avoid streaks. Start by wiping the window frame and sill with a clean cloth to remove any dust or debris. Then, spray the cleaning solution on the window and use a squeegee to remove the cleaning solution, starting from the top of the window and working your way down. Wipe the squeegee blade after each pass to avoid streaks. Finally, use a clean, lint-free cloth to wipe any remaining solution from the window.
  3. Avoid Cleaning Windows in Direct Sunlight: Direct sunlight can cause the cleaning solution to dry too quickly, leaving streaks on the window. It’s best to clean your windows on a cloudy day or during the early morning or late afternoon when the sun is not directly shining on the windows.
  4. Use Microfiber Cloths: Microfiber cloths are a great option for cleaning windows without streaks. They are soft and gentle on the surface, and their fine fibers are effective in trapping dirt and grime. Use a clean, dry microfiber cloth to buff the window after cleaning to remove any remaining streaks.
  5. Keep Your Tools Clean: Dirty tools can leave streaks on your windows. Clean your squeegee blade and microfiber cloths regularly to ensure they are free from dirt and debris.
